Tottenham Hotspur and Arsenal are aiming to finish in the top four of the Premier League table this season.

Cascarino believes that Tottenham will end up third in the standings this campaign, and that Manchester United will finish fourth.
The former Republic of Ireland international striker does not expect Arsenal to finish in the Champions League places.
Cascarino wrote in The Times: “Tottenham will finish farther off the lead than they are now but are still strong enough to finish third.
“They will be in their new stadium and the fans will be on their side and enthusiastic.”
Cascarino added: “I have Manchester United just taking fourth ahead of Arsenal.”
The former Chelsea striker further wrote: “Arsenal will finish fifth, which I think is about fair for their performances this season, and Chelsea are down in sixth.”

Top-four race
Arsenal are third in the Premier League table at the moment, two points ahead of fourth-placed Tottenham and Manchester United in fifth.
Chelsea are only three points behind London rivals Arsenal in sixth place, and the Blues are very much in the race for the Champions League places.
There is a very good chance that the race for the top-four spots will go down to the wire.
As for the Premier League title race, it is clearly between Liverpool and Manchester City, who are currently first and second respectively in the standings.
